  • Great Vid's I am learning so much! What are your settings for your vocals? like the layers I'm hearing is there a setting for that? is it a preset? or do you have to make i yourself?

    Thanks

  • @TownsidaRecords no presets, I just adjusted as I needed. I recorded the line once, then I recorded it again. The first line I did it in a higher register, and the second was in the mid register. So I ended up with two tracks. I then panned one a little to the left and the other a little to the right, not a whole lot though. I bounced both of them into one track and that was it. :)
